Context
This hadith recounts an interaction between the Prophet Muhammad (ﷺ) and Ka'b bin Malik, where Ka'b expresses his desire to give away all his wealth in charity as part of his repentance. The Prophet (ﷺ) advises him to retain some of his wealth, indicating that it is better to keep a portion for himself. This guidance reflects the balance between generosity and personal responsibility.

About Sahih al-Bukhari
This hadith is #2645 from Sahih al-Bukhari, in the Book of Wills and Testaments (Wasaayaa). It is graded Sahih and narrated by Narrated Ka`b bin Malik:.
